Sanjay Dutt: Don't want my comeback film to be pitted against Aamir's

24 March,2017 04:10 PM IST |   |  Mohar Basu

Sanjay Dutt has requested the producers of his comeback film, 'Bhoomi', to postpone release date and avoid a clash with close friend Aamir Khan's 'Secret Superstar'

Every time two big-ticket films clash at the box office, it sends a shiver down the trade's spine as they dread serious division of business. This year has already seen a major face-off - Hrithik Roshan's Kaabil and Shah Rukh Khan's Raees - with the fight between both camps getting messy in the run-up to release.

Taking a cue from that, Sanjay Dutt has requested the producers of his comeback film, Bhoomi, to postpone it and avoid a clash with close friend Aamir Khan's Secret Superstar. Bhoomi was slated to hit screens on August 4 along with Aamir's production venture that is written and directed by his former manager Advait Chauhan.

Says a source, "Dutt doesn't want to clash with Aamir since they go a long way. We have seen that no matter how professional people act, box office contests eventually get dirty, even between close friends [hinting at the ping-pong comments between Hrithik-Rakesh Roshan and SRK-Ritesh Sidhwani]. Moreover, Aamir's is a small budget film, riding solely on content. A star clash could affect it."

Keeping that in mind, Dutt has requested co-producers Sandeep Singh and Bhushan Kumar to hold the film for another Friday. Dutt tells us, "I know the kind of hard work and effort that goes into making a film. I believe, after all the work being put in, it can't be reduced to a clash at the box office. Aamir is a dear friend and I wouldn't want my comeback film to be pitted against his. In this industry, we should all make an effort to help each other."
